## Helmsport Gateway — Environments

All Helmsport instances sit behind the Cobbleline load balancer, which probes each node's health endpoint every few seconds. Nodes failing three consecutive probes are drained automatically. Staging uses shorter probe intervals than production to catch regressions faster. Each environment's balancer reads its probe thresholds from the values that follow.

config for kahag-tafop:
WENWYN_PIN=7412
WENWYN_TENANT=fenion
WENWYN_METRICS_HOST=metrics.wenwyn.zemvarnet.local
WENWYN_SEAL=seal_cafee3b9
WENWYN_STANDBY_TEAM=praox

## Log Sampling: Whistlet Service

Whistlet emits roughly 40k log lines per minute, so we sample aggressively before release cuts. Set the sample rate to 1:50 for info logs and 1:1 for errors via the Tapline config service. Changes apply within two minutes. To push a sampling config, authenticate to Tapline with the key below.

app token of fajeg-bawip = kto4_Gm90

Subject: Sweeper DB handover

Support team — handing over the database behind the Driftwell orphaned-resource sweeper. The sweeper scans tenant accounts nightly, flags unattached volumes and stale snapshots in `orphan_candidates`, and deletes them after a 7-day grace window logged in `sweep_actions`. If customers dispute a deletion, check `sweep_actions` first; never edit `orphan_candidates` by hand or the grace timer resets. Weekly reports come from the read replica. For direct queries during incidents, connect with the following string.

database URL for bahop-yagep: mssql://sildor_svc:35ha7jz@db-fb6d.nelvrodyn.example:5432/casath